Night-shift staff: Floor 4 of the Tellhaven Building opens this week. After 21:00, access is via the rear stairwell only; the lifts are locked out overnight during the settling period. Complete a walk-through of the new floor once per shift and log it. The stairwell keypad accepts the code below.

badge for yahop-fawep: bdg-XBKXI-68071

Subject: Parity check — Lumenkit SDKs

Hi on-call,

Good news: the Lumenkit Swift and Kotlin SDKs are finally at feature parity as of tonight's cut. Retry policies, offline queueing, and the new telemetry hooks all match. If anything pages overnight, compare behavior across both before escalating. The build token for this parity release is right below.

session token of kahag-bawip = htk6_729d08

14:22 — Turnstile counters at Brackenfield Arena's north gate froze at 4,181 while gates kept admitting fans. Cause: the GateTally aggregator dropped heartbeats after a clock skew on node 3. Support saw a spike in "count mismatch" tickets within six minutes. Counts backfilled from raw scan logs by 15:05. The affected aggregator build is noted below.

session token of yahap-fafop = htk9_f6aa94135

**Brindlework CSV Import Wizard — excerpt for security review**

Quick heads-up: uploaded files land in a quarantined scratch bucket, get sniffed for formula injection, then parsed row-by-row with hard caps on size and column count. Nothing touches the main store until validation passes. The caps we enforce are defined below.

constants for kaduf-tafop:
QUOTAS = {
    "holwyn": 877,
    "pelox": 887,
    "zorath": 371,
    "ralir": 836,
    "juldor": 266,
}